The funnel desk

Landing pages that look like your site. Because they're measured from it.

The funnel desk makes the page match your brand. A buyer who clicks your ad and lands on a page that doesn't match reads it as a scam page. The instinct that keeps people safe online works against you. Your palette, type and corner radius are read from your own site and applied, not styled by taste.

One page. Three brands. Zero design meetings.

The same page skeleton, wearing three measured identities, accent from your CSS, button ink chosen for contrast (never assumed white), corner radius matched to your buttons. Switch brands and watch everything follow.

When the scan finds nothing usable, the page falls back to deliberately plain. Generic is recoverable; confidently wrong reads as never having looked.

Written like an ad. Gated like an ad.

The page carries your claims, FAQ answers included, through the identical gate as your ads: one revision with the violations quoted back, then refusal with reasons. A page with no disclaimer is refused, and publishing runs the gate again. What's approved is what's served, byte for byte.

And it understands the rest of your funnel.

Every destination classified

Product page, quiz, consult booking, WhatsApp. Sixteen funnel shapes, each with what it's good at and where its measurement stops, explained in plain language.

Checked against the ad

An ad that promises "shop now" pointing at a booking form is a mismatch you pay for in bounces. The promise and the destination are checked as a pair, before spend.

Hosted, tracked, yours

Your page's performance is measured in orders, not opinions. Pages are hosted on unguessable URLs, drafts stay private, and clicks flow into the same conversion tracking as everything else.
